STK404-140N-E Datasheet, PDF (1/11 Pages) Sanyo Semicon Device – 1ch class-AB Audio Power IC
Ordering number : ENA2100A
STK404-140N-E
Thick-Film Hybrid IC
1ch class-AB Audio Power IC
180W
http://onsemi.com
Overview
The STK404-140N-E is a hybrid IC for the audio power amplifier that mounts discrete components as the audio
power amplifier circuit in small space using the original Insulated Metal Substrate Technology IMST. The compact
package has been achieved by adopting the low thermal resistance substrate (our conventional model kind ratio).
Application
 Audio Power use
Features
 Pin-to-pin compatible outputs ranging from 60W to 180W
 Miniature package
 Output load impedance: RL = 6 recommended.
 Allowable load shorted time: 0.3 second
 Allows the use of predesigned applications for standby, mute, and the load short protection circuit.
